Bills-Redskins Pregame Notebook

Talley was selected by the Bills in the second round of the 1983 draft out of West Virginia. He played 12 seasons with Buffalo and is one of just 10 individuals to play at least a dozen seasons with the Bills. A long-time fixture on the Bills defense of the late 80s and early 90s, his 188 regular season games played rank as the fifth-most in team history while his 1,137 tackles rank second and 38.5 sacks rank fifth.
